Pupils change in size to control how much light … WebNov 12, 2024 · Scleral lenses are larger than all other types of contact lenses. Their larger size allows them to vault over the cornea and rest on the sclera, the white part of the eye, avoiding contact with the sensitive, bulging cornea and reducing the risk of corneal injury. Their larger size also makes them more comfortable and stable than RGP lenses.

Sometimes, though, having uneven pupil size can be a symptom of a … diary of private prayer pdfWebOne of the most important details in a lens prescription is “PWR,” which stands for “power.”. This refers to the refractive power that your eye will need to be able to see with 20/20 vision. Simply put, “PWR” refers to the strength of your contact lens.
